Another Victory For Will Smith As Man Is Sentenced For Identity Theft
A man accused of stealing Will Smith’s identity was sentenced to two years in prison today (Dec. 27). Carlos Lomax, 45, was convicted of fraudulently opening and charging over $33,000 with 14 phony accounts at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ania area stores in Will Smith’s legal name, Willard C. Smith. Brand Nubian’s Sadat X Busted On Gun Charge In Harlem
Sadat X of Brand Nubian was arrested in Harlem, New York on gun charges Thursday (Dec. 22). According to police, the incident started when Sadat X, born Derek Murphy, flashed a pistol at a group of teens in Harlem on 158th and Broadway.
